Plumbing service provider permit applications might just be filed by a plumber accredited by the City of Chicago and the applicant have to provide proof of his/her City of Chicago plumbing technician license. The organization to be certified must submit a $20,000.00 performance bond payable to the City of Chicago with the City Staff before a pipes service provider license can be provided.
Applications are sent through the Continental Testing Providers website. Applications may just be sent by a City of Chicago certified plumbing professional who is the owner, member, or company officer of the business to be certified. Existing pipes service provider licenses are restored with the Department of Buildings internet website. Proof that a current bond is on file should be mailed to Continental Screening Providers.
A plumbing contractor permit is instantly suspended if the bond on data with the City Clerk runs out or is terminated. This info is offered to aid you better recognize licensing needs in the City of Chicago.

Your home is linked to the entire neighbourhood's water, and if you do pipes work without understanding what you're doing, it might cause huge problems for everybody. The government is bothered with things like waste water going where it should not, like into rivers! If you try to do your own pipes, you might also obtain fined up to $50,000 as a result of the dangers to the area.
If you mess up, fixing the damages can cost a great deal! And also, insurance policy firms do not like it when you do your own plumbing, so it may also influence your insurance policy.
